Autoxidációk refers to the spontaneous reaction of a substance with oxygen, typically at room temperature. This process is also known as auto-oxidation or auto-oxidation. It is a type of oxidation that occurs without the direct input of external oxidizing agents or energy sources, such as heat or light.
